Dental caries—also referred to as cavities—are holes in your tooth that kind from tooth decay, and cavities are The most common oral infections. In accordance with the Countrywide Institute of Dental and Craniofacial Investigation, dental caries can cause getting rid of newborn enamel (also known as Principal tooth) in children, and holes on account of tooth decay might be caused by the microorganisms "Streptococcus mutans," which feed on sugary, sticky foods and beverages.

Teeth whitening just isn't long term. Individuals that expose their tooth to foods and beverages that cause staining may see the whiteness begin to fade in as minimal as 1 thirty day period.

Amongst the latest whitening goods available are whitening rinses. Like most mouthwashes, they freshen breath and decrease dental plaque and gum illness. But these items also incorporate elements, for instance hydrogen peroxide in certain, that whiten tooth. Manufacturers say it may well just take 12 months to find out success. You just swish them all over in your mouth for sixty seconds two times on a daily basis ahead of brushing your tooth.
